1/ Problem Thinking

The problem is not the problem. The problem is your attitude about the problem.

Captain Jack Sparrow

This isn’t an official title for this framework.

It doesn’t have one because it’s just something I came to on my own through real world work experience rather than discovering in a book or something.

Most people approach AI, and learning tech in general, backwards. They buy a tool, or get excited about a feature, and then go looking for a use case to justify it. That’s a guaranteed way to get poor results and waste time.

Here’s an example of the framework framed around using AI:

1 / Use Case


What problem are you actually trying to solve?

This can be at a macro level (I want to become more confident using AI across my work) or a micro level (I need to reduce the time I spend writing stakeholder communications).

2 / Problem


This is the bit that’s easy to skip but is the critical element to this framework.

  • Why does this matter?
  • What does solving it free up?
  • Where will you put that time?

The time you get back from AI needs to go somewhere valuable, ideally into the areas AI can’t reach, like stakeholder relationships, strategic thinking, and influencing.

3 / Task


What are the specific tasks that need to happen to solve this problem?

Be specific here, so not “use AI for research” but “find case studies from the last five years on remote onboarding programmes from companies with 500+ employees.”

4 / Tool


Only now do you think about the tool.

And if you’re constrained to a specific platform at work, adapt the tasks to what that tool can do.


2/ First Principles Thinking

If you want to re-establish the current order of how ‘x’ works, this is the one for you.

Lots of people bang on about “rewiring”, “reshaping” and “transforming” L&D, but ultimately end up doing none of that because they are constrained by the conditioned thinking they already have on the subject.

First principles is just asking: why do we do it this way? Is it because it’s the best way or just because it’s always been done this way?

A great L&D example is end of course quizzes and tests. I f**king hate them. Yet, we do them because it’s been part of the fabric for L&D assessment for soooo long, but does that tell us if behaviour changed?

Easy answer – No.

So why are we doing it?

This is what first principles challenge you to think about.

How to apply it

  1. State the problem clearly
  2. Ask: what assumptions am I making about this problem?
  3. Strip each assumption away and ask: is this actually true, or is it just how things are done?
  4. Rebuild from what’s left with the things you know to be true

3/ Inversion Thinking

Inversion is the practice of flipping a problem on its head.

Instead of asking “how do I achieve X?”, you ask, “what would guarantee I fail at X?” and then you avoid those things. I learnt this from famed investor, and Warren Buffets best bud, Charlie Munger, who popularised this in modern thinking (although he was not the creator).

I’m a bit of a weirdo who likes to be counter-intuitive in my approach to most of life. So, spending time calculating what actions would guarantee a disaster so I can avoid them, is right up my street.

How to apply it:

  1. State your goal: Ask what would guarantee this fails?
  2. List every plausible answer
  3. Now remove or avoid those things

An L&D example:

Imagine your L&D team is designing an AI upskilling programme for the organisation.

You ask: how do we make this experience effective? You brainstorm content, formats, delivery methods etc, all the standard stuff.

↳ Inversion asks: what would guarantee this experience is completely ignored and changes nothing?

Think, debate and turn that into your advantage.


4/ Systems Thinking

Diagram titled “Tools of a System Thinker” contrasting parts and wholes, linear and non-linear, analysis and synthesis, structures and processes, hierarchies and networks, and objects and relationships.
Source: Disrupt Design

Systems thinking is all about how everything is interconnected.

We could call this the ability to connect the dots in the work that you do across the wider organisation.

You’ll find lots of definitions on systems thinking online but I view it as simply not focusing on problems in isolation and following your curiosity while using your critical thinking skills to ask how, why and what effect your decisions or outputs will make on the larger system around you.

I find this especially important in L&D functions because we’re often siloed from the main business.

And not recognising how your decisions can impact the wider business for good or bad can be fatal (sorry for the dramatics).
